Skeleton System
A building construction method using cast iron to create a skeleton frame, providing fireproofing and allowing for rapid assembly of pre-casted elements on site.
Partially Fireproof
Buildings employing iron that resist fire for a period before losing their technological properties, preventing immediate collapse during fires.
Elevator
An innovative platform invented by Elisha Otis to connect different floors quickly, enabling buildings to reach higher levels and transforming urban economies.
Free Façade
A construction method where the steel structure is covered in concrete, allowing for non-structural outer walls and windows, setting the foundation for modern architecture.
Ornament
The debated topic in architecture during a period of revolution, where the significance of decoration in buildings was questioned, leading to a shift towards minimalism in modern architecture.
